Why Qinghefang is a hidden gem

Why Qinghefang is a hidden gem

Qinghefang is a historic street lined with traditional shops and eateries, showcasing local crafts and cuisine. It's a charming area for a leisurely stroll through Hangzhou's past. Crowds: Medium.

    Qinghefang Ancient Street is one of the most vibrant and historic areas in Hangzhou. The street is lined with traditional Chinese architecture, old pharmacies, tea shops, handicraft stores, and local snack stalls, giving visitors a strong sense of old-town charm. It is lively and colorful, especially in the evening, but also quite crowded. While some shops are tourist oriented, walking through Qinghefang is still a great way to experience local culture, taste regional snacks, and see how history blends with modern life. Overall, it is a fun and atmospheric place to explore, especially if you enjoy cultural streets and street food.
